Background Information

CD79 molecule encompasses two transmembrane proteins, CD79a and CD79b, which form a disulfide-linked heterodimer and are members of the immunoglobulin (Ig) gene superfamily (PMID: 2033258; 1375264; 2304550). CD79b molecule (also known as B29, IGB, AGM6, and Igbeta) is expressed almost exclusively on B cells and B-cell neoplasms, influencing antigen internalization and increasing antigen presentation efficiency (PMID: 7552998). CD79b mutation could be a key biomarker for DLBCL disease progression (PMID: 36182550).
